Lines Matching refs:rq
863 open_bchannel(struct tiger_hw *card, struct channel_req *rq) in open_bchannel() argument
867 if (rq->adr.channel == 0 || rq->adr.channel > 2) in open_bchannel()
869 if (rq->protocol == ISDN_P_NONE) in open_bchannel()
871 bch = &card->bc[rq->adr.channel - 1].bch; in open_bchannel()
875 bch->ch.protocol = rq->protocol; in open_bchannel()
876 rq->ch = &bch->ch; in open_bchannel()
889 struct channel_req *rq; in nj_dctrl() local
895 rq = arg; in nj_dctrl()
896 if (rq->protocol == ISDN_P_TE_S0) in nj_dctrl()
897 err = card->isac.open(&card->isac, rq); in nj_dctrl()
899 err = open_bchannel(card, rq); in nj_dctrl()